Our resident money expert Sinead Campbell, Head of Money, Debt & Quality at Advice NI says that a different style of budgeting, defensive budgeting, is on the rise
There are many households that already know how to manage a strict budget to stay in control of their finances. However, as the cost-of-living continues to affect finances of more households than ever before, many will need to re-budget regularly to manage their outgoings and make savings where possible to avoid getting into debt.
She explains: “As prices for our everyday necessities and our bills remain high, many households are budgeting in a way they haven’t before. Defensive budgeting is essentially a shift in how households are spending, by developing a strict realistic budget and continuously reviewing this as prices increase or circumstances change.
